Spare Tire Interference with Hitch Installation on 2006 Toyota Highlander with 3rd Row Seat  

Updated 10/07/2014 | Published 10/06/2014

Question:

Our 2006 Highlander has a third seat. This causes the spare tire to sit lower than on models without 3rd seat. I ordered a Curt 13530 hitch and it would not fit without removing the spare tire. From the pictures, it looks like the Draw Tite 75153 bends around the rear of the spare and would fit with no problem. Can you check this? Thankyou

Expert Reply:

The Curt trailer hitch you referenced, Class III hitch # 13530, is shown in the linked video being installed on a 2006 Highlander. On this vehicle the spare tire does not need to be removed.

My technical contacts at Hidden Hitch and Draw-Tite have not heard of any issues on the 2006 Highlander related to the spare tire interfering with hitch installation. To their knowledge the 3rd seat is not an usual feature. The instructions for all three hitches offered for the vehicle make no reference to the spare tire being an issue for hitch installation. Is it possible that your Highlander has an optional/non-standard size spare tire?

Some spare tire mounts allow for a small bit of play in the position of the spare tire, so it may be possible to loosen the spare's hardware and shift the tire slightly for better clearance relative to the hitch.
